Frank Gomez: $395K Complaint Against LPL Advisor

Fate, Texas financial advisor Frank Gomez (CRD# 6289883) recently received an investor complaint alleging his advice resulted six-figure damages. Financial Industry Regulatory Authority records show that he is registered as a broker and an investment advisor with LPL Financial, doing business as Diligent Hands Wealth Management.

Mr. Gomez’s BrokerCheck report discloses one investor complaint. Filed in September 2025, it alleges that as a representative of LPL Financial, he failed to disclose material terms regarding annuity investments, and that his affiliated entities took loans from the client below market rates. The pending complaint alleges damages of $395,869.90.

For reference, FINRA Rule 2020 stipulates that financial advisors at FINRA member firms must not “effect any transaction in, or induce the purchase or sale of, any security by means of any manipulative, deceptive or other fraudulent device or contrivance.” What this means is that brokers are forbidden from making misrepresentations or omissions of material information—that is, information posing a significant consideration for investors weighing a particular investment product or strategy—related to their recommendations. Brokers who make misrepresentations may be held liable for damages in the event that an investment suffers losses, or they may even be held subject to disciplinary action by securities regulators.

According to the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ority, Frank Gomez holds nine years of securities industry experience. Based in Fate, Texas, he has been registered as a broker and an investment advisor with LPL Financial since 2021. He was previously registered with BBVA Securities in Mesquite, Texas from 2016 until 2021. His credentials include the passage of three securities industry qualifying exams: the Securities Industry Essentials Examination, or SIE; the Uniform Combined State Law Examination, or Series 66; the Investment Company Products/Variable Contracts Representative Examination, or Series 6. He is licensed in Florida, Indiana, and Texas. (Information current as of October 18, 2025.)
